From Pat Rinearson on 25-Mar-2007
Prompt service and cheap gas ($3.50ish 100LL, FS). Interesting fuel "truck" rather, a Blazer with a pumper on a trailer! I do not believe I was charged for the "courtesy car" (a '93 Taurus wagon with 170, 000 miles, but the A/C worked!)
 
From Michael Duggan on 26-Nov-2006
Great courtesy by airport attendant. Treated me like I was the only plane on the field. Let me take the courtesy car (still in City of Artesia livery) overnight. Gave directions. Couldn't be more helpful.
 
From Paul Shuster on 09-Jun-2006
Always call before coming because the airport manager works part time only. The fuelers are very friendly. The airport courtesy car charge is $10, which is a rip off.
 
From Robert Oswald on 10-Sep-2005
Just called and asked whether there was a charge for the "courtesy car" if I bought fuel. Martin said there is a $10 charge to use the car.
